Please note: This is a Sole Source Notification. Specifications include, but are not limited to: The Direct Care and Treatment (DCT) division of DHS intends to revise its agreement with Netsmart Technologies, Inc. (hereinafter “Netsmart”), to expand the scope of products and services provided under the agreement. These additional products and services may be included for the remaining 66 months of the current agreement. The current agreement provides software licensing, subscription services, advanced hosting, user monitoring, security services, and system maintenance of the multi-faceted electronic medical records system (hereinafter “system”) that is used by DCT. The revision is necessary to add additional functionality to be integrated into the system and to cover additional hosting services. DHS intends to add the following products to the scope of the agreement: Eligibility Verification Services, Authorization Automation, Alpha Collector, RevConnect, Telehealth, BedBoard, Medical Note, CC Inbox, and Bell AI. In addition, the scope will be revised to include additional UAT and TRAIN environment hosting for the following items: AvatarNX, Perceptive, Orchard Harvest/Orchard COPIA, RX Connect, and Scriptlink. Under the revised agreement, Netsmart will provide the ongoing configuration of the system through proprietary licensing, subscription services, advanced hosting, user monitoring, security service, and system maintenance.
